When It’s Time to Get Your Air Conditioning Repaired

Is the level of convenience in your home fal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if ignored, could lead to more severe repairs or the need for an early replacement of your a/c. While a unit that will not turn on is a clear sign that you require repairs, there are other, less obvious problems. If you recognize with the more subtle indications of a issue with your air conditioning, you will have the ability to get in touch with a expert service specialist sooner rather than later on.

If any of the following use, among our Kansas AC repair experts advises that you give us a call:

  • You are sustaining an increase in the amount of cash needed to spend for your month-to-month energy costs: Inefficient operation of your air conditioning system can be triggered by a number of various issues, consisting of leaking ductwork, an internal breakdown, or a malfunctioning thermostat. This means that it has to work more difficult to keep your residential or commercial property cool, which will lead to a substantial increase in the amount that you pay in energy costs.
  • You only observe h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, ensure you have not unintentionally set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ature by examining it. If that is not the case, then you most likely have a issue on the within your a/c, and you should get it inspected by a professional.
  • You are seeing a greater hum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the main function of your a/c unit, it is accountable for managing the humidity level within your home or business building. Greater hum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can result in the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is vital that you get this matter dealt with as rapidly as humanly possible, especially for the sake of your safety.
  • The airflow in your unit is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ide range of elements that can result in inadequate airflow. We will need to perform a thorough inspection in order to determine whether the issue is the outcome of a clogged up air filter, an issue with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or obstructed duct.
  • You observe that there is a significant amount of wetness in the location around your system: Condensation is a natural incident, nevertheless it should not be present in excessive quantities.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a blocked drain tube if you see any excess wetness or pooling water in the location.
  • Odd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an air conditioning unit to produce some background noise while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an apparent indicator that something needs to be repaired.
  • It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your air conditioner. If you have hot and cold locations around your home, your system won’t turn off, or it won’t begin,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your unit won’t begin, it might likewise be since it won’t shut off.
  • Foul odors are originating from your unit: There might be a problem with your a/c if you smell anything burning or a musty smell. These smells can be brought on by a variety of elements, consisting of mold advancement and charred circuitry.
  • Your system rotates typically in between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have actually picked on the thermostat, ac system are set to switch off instantly. Regardless of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a couple of noises that must not be heard originating from ac system even though they do not run in full sil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a shrieking to a grinding to a clicking noise. These specific sounds often suggest that there is a issue within the air conditioning system that has to be fixed by a professional of in Wyandotte County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your AC The following should be consisted of:

  • Banging: The problem is usually the compressor in an a/c that is making a banging sound. This part of the ac system is responsible for delivering refrigerant to the different other components of the unit in order to get rid of excess heat from your home. Compressor elements may chill out as the air conditioning system ages. This sound is brought on by the parts moving and rattling and crashing one another.
  • Shrieking: A damaged blower fan motor within the air conditioning unit may produce a sound comparable to shrieking or squealing if the motor is working incorrectly. Generally, a defective f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this sound. Shut off the a/c immediately and connect with a professional for repair work whenever you hear a shrieking noise.
  • Grinding: The noise of something grinding is never a good indication to hear originating from any kind of mechanical object. Pistons inside the compressor might have broken, which might result in this grinding noise emanating from the air conditioning.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it often shows that the compressor itself has to be replaced. The complete air conditioning system could require to be changed depending on the model of AC and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is really typical for an air conditioning unit to make a clicking sound when it initially turns on. If you hear clicking throughout the whole du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a problem with the clicking. These clicks are the result of a thermostat that is not working appropriately.
